Jakarta in dire need of 3,000 more firefighters

Fri, 11/06/2009 2:44 PM  |  City

JAKARTA: The city Fire Department said Thursday it needs to recruit around 3,000 new firefighters to fortify the existing 3,200 amid the high incidence of fires in the city.

Department head Paimin Napitupulu said each firefighter team should be manned by six firefighters running one fire engine.

"Currently, we only have three firefighters in a team. As well as personnel, we also need more fire engines," he said. The department now has 165 fire engines. The ideal armada is 465 fire engines. - JP
